Sonja Perić

Brief info

Sonja Perić, archaeologist, senior curator of the Regional Museum of Jagodina in the Archaeological Department. She managed a multi-year project for the conservation of museum objects, with a focus on preventive conservation. She is the author of two exhibitions and catalogs: "Stone in Prehistory" and "Biberče", co-author of the current permanent museum exhibition and several exhibitions. She organized several creative-educational workshops, competitions and comic book exhibitions. She participated in the project "Permanent Archaeological Workshop - Central Pomoravlje in Neolithisation of South East Europe", archaeological excavations in Drenovac and Medjureč, as well as archaeological research of findspots and terrain prospecting in the territory of Jagodina, Ćuprija, Paraćin, Rekovac and Svilajnac. She is interested in prehistoric archeology, polished and abrasive stone tools and childhood archeology.
Born in Jagodina, she graduated from the Faculty of Philosophy in Belgrade in 1998 at the Department of Archeology. She has been working at the Regional Museum of Jagodina since 2005. She is a member of the Serbian Archaeological Society since 2006. Professional titles: curator (2006), senior curator (2018).
